(1) The ``Differential coexpression spread sheet includes only the differentially coexpressed genes. For each gene, the table specifies its membership (MM) inside the ciliary module in each dataset. Module membership was calculated as Pearson correlation amongst expression profile of a gene and integrated expression profile on the ciliary module (see Methods, section ``Expanding modules to the genome scale). Green indicates that the gene belongs for the journal.pone.0174724 ciliary module in a given dataset. Genes that belong towards the ciliary module and have MM value .0.75 have been thought of hubs inside the respective dataset. For any given gene, statistical significance of MM distinction amongst the tissues is described by ANOVA P-value. (two) The ``Tissue specificity spread sheet describes validation in the differentially coexpressed genes depending on the GSE7307 dataset. The table shows expression levels on the genes in ten ``ependyma-positive brain samples, 7 airway samples and three fallopian tube samples. For each gene, imply expression level within the tissues is supplied. Tissue using the highest expression level of every single gene is colored determined by centrality status from the gene within this tissue.
